## Who to ping: slow autocomplete index

If the Birchline autocomplete index is lagging (suggestions taking >400ms, or stale entries showing up), it's almost always the nightly rebuild falling behind. Don't restart the indexer yourself — that makes the backlog worse. The owning team is Typeahead Guild; Priya runs point this quarter and usually replies fast during the eng sync window. For anything index-related, drop a note to the guild inbox below.

billing contact of bawep-fawif = fenath_zorael@nelvrocorp.corp

## Tuning

The receipt mailer (Almsgate) batches donation receipts and sends through the Thornquay relay. On-call: if the queue backs up, resist the urge to crank batch size — the relay rate-limits per connection, and bigger batches just mean bigger retries. Scale worker count first, then shorten the flush interval. Dedupe window must stay longer than the retry horizon or donors get duplicate receipts, which generates tickets. All knobs live in one place and are read at worker start. Current production values follow.

tuning table, kajop-yafof:
QUOTAS = {
    "wenath": 10,
    "ulaael": 5,
}

### Capacity Note: Skylark SDK Parity

The Marrow (mobile) SDK now batches telemetry like the Tern (web) SDK, so expect ingest peaks to align across both clients after the Fenwick release. Provision the aggregator for the combined burst rather than staggered arrivals, and keep headroom for retry storms. The shared limits both SDKs will enforce are set out below.

tuning constants:
THRESHOLDS = {
    "kelix": 280,
    "druvan": 756,
    "oliael": 399,
}